Full-time | From £35,000 (DOE)
We’re an award-winning, fully private dental practice in Canary Wharf recognised for excellence in patient care and we’re looking for a confident, motivated Patient Care Coordinator to join our busy, high-performing team.
This is an ideal opportunity for someone who thrives in a patient-focused environment, enjoys taking ownership of their role, and wants to play an active part in driving practice growth while delivering outstanding service.
The Role As our Patient Care Coordinator, you’ll be the main point of contact for patients and a key support to our principal dentists. You’ll manage enquiries, bookings, and follow-ups, while helping ensure a smooth, welcoming patient journey from first contact through to aftercare.
Beyond day-to-day coordination, you’ll contribute to commercial initiatives supporting campaigns such as Invisalign open events, motivating the team toward shared goals, and helping maintain a positive, engaged workplace culture.
We’re looking for someone who balances warmth and professionalism with organisation, initiative, and a proactive mindset.
Practice Overview
- Fully private, modern dental practice
- Treatments include general, cosmetic, restorative dentistry, implants, and oral surgery
- Dental software: Exact
- Multiple award winner for patient care
Working Pattern
- Monday to Friday
- 1–2 Saturdays per month (rota basis)
- Day off in lieu when working a Saturday
- Hours: 8:30–5:30 or 9:00–6:00
What We’re Looking For
- Strong patient communication and organisational skills
- Leadership mindset with a proactive approach
- Comfortable supporting reception when required
- Commercial awareness and enthusiasm for practice growth
- Friendly, professional, and team-focused attitude
- Dental or healthcare coordination experience preferred
What We Offer
- Competitive salary from £35,000 (negotiable depending on experience)
- Supportive, high-quality private practice environment
- Opportunity to grow within an award-winning team
- A role with real impact on patient experience and practice success
